Family Sharing Platforms

Family-sharing platforms are digital services or applications that enable multiple family members to share access to digital content, subscriptions, devices, or accounts. These platforms aim to simplify the management of shared resources, promote cost savings, and facilitate easier coordination among family members for multimedia, financial accounts, and other digital assets.

Key Features

  • Shared access to subscriptions (streaming services, software, etc.)
  • Parental controls and age restrictions
  • Unified billing and account management
  • Multiple user profiles within a single account
  • Content filtering and monitoring tools
  • Family activity monitoring
  • Device management and remote controls

Pros

  • Convenient centralized management of shared resources
  • Cost-effective by pooling subscriptions and services
  • Strengthens family connectivity and collaboration
  • Simplifies account sharing with built-in controls
  • Allows parents to monitor and restrict content appropriately

Cons

  • Privacy concerns related to shared data and activity monitoring
  • Limited support for certain types of content or services
  • Potential technical issues with account sharing limitations
  • Complex setup procedures for some platforms
  • Risk of accidental over-sharing or misuse
